Just as she walked over with the ashes in her arms, the sunlight dimmed, dark clouds obscured the rays, and thunder rumbled beneath the heavy cloud cover.
Ainsley walked dispiritedly towards a tombstone, the cold stone standing tall, while the man in the photo on it appeared exceptionally strong and resolute.
She trembled as she reached out to touch the photograph. Her father, a once-famous business tycoon, was now confined to this small picture after his death.
The culprit hasn’t been found yet; he probably can’t rest in peace even in the afterlife.
The tomb was reopened by Manuel’s bodyguard, and inside the empty coffin, Ainsley placed a picture frame. It contained a photo of her father and mother together.
Still gazing indifferently at the photo, all emotions remain concealed deep within.
A droplet of rain fell on her head, and soon her hair was dampened by the rain.
Ainsley casually flicked her hair and then placed the ashes into the coffin.
Several bodyguards hurried over and closed the coffin lid.
Afterwards, she watched as Matteo nodded, and he raised the shovel, scooping dirt to cover the coffin.
Behind her, someone held a black umbrella over their head.
Manuel looked at the disheartened Ainsley, his heart filled with pity. As he lowered his gaze, he could see the trembling eyelashes of Ainsley, adorned with droplets of water. He couldn’t tell if it was rain or tears.
The rain grew heavier, and the dark clouds churned, as if the sky was proclaiming its presence.
She slowly crouched down and touched that weathered face with her hand, “Dad, do you think I’m useless?”
After a long silence, Manuel squatted down like her and said softly, “Aisy, seeing you safe and sound in front of him is his most comforting moment.”
Ainsley glanced back at Manuel, perhaps he had a point.
